Thread Spawning Skill
This skill allows you to create new AI threads in specific folders for dedicated project work.
When to Use
Use this skill when:
- User asks you to open a folder or project in a dedicated thread
- User wants to clone a repository and work on it
- User asks to "open claude/gemini in [folder]"
- User needs a separate conversation for a specific project
Actions
Spawn Thread
Creates a new Discord thread with a CLI session in the specified folder.
Usage:
/path/to/bin/spawn-thread.sh "<folder_path>" "<cli_type>" "<initial_message>"
Arguments:
folder_path - Absolute path or path relative to default workspace
cli_type - "claude", "gemini", or "auto" (uses first available CLI)
initial_message - Optional first message to send to the new session
Examples:
/path/to/bin/spawn-thread.sh "/Users/user/projects/myapp" "auto" "Let's review the codebase"
git clone https://github.com/user/repo /tmp/repo
/path/to/bin/spawn-thread.sh "/tmp/repo" "claude" "Explore this project structure"
Notes
- The new thread will appear as a Discord thread in the runner's channel
- Each spawned thread is independent - it has its own conversation context
- The CLI in the new thread can use the discord-integration skill to communicate
